11. Grant of licence

(1) The Registrar may grant a licence and may impose such conditions as he thinks are necessary to protect the interests of persons who have recourse to travel services offered by a travel agent.

(1A) Subject to subsection (1B), any licence granted by the Registrar under subsection (1) shall be subject to the condition that the applicant shall be and remain a member of an approved organization during the period that the licence is in force. (Added 70 of 1988 s. 4)

(1B) The condition referred to in subsection (1A) shall apply-

(a) to any licence granted under subsection (1) after the specified date in respect of an application for a licence made under section 10; or

(b) to any licence granted under subsection (1) after the specified date in respect of an application for the renewal of a licence made under section 15. (Added 70 of 1988 s. 4)

(2) Any conditions imposed under this section shall be endorsed on the licence.

(3) In the absence of any evidence to the contrary an applicant for the grant of a licence under this section who is a member of an association member shall, if the licence is granted, be treated as a member of an approved organization during the period that the licence is in force. (Added 70 of 1988 s. 4)

(4) In this section "specified date" means a date specified by the Governor by notice in the Gazette for the purposes of this section.* (Added 70 of 1988 s. 4)
